Causes

Early diagnosis and treatment for Vimeo CP can enhance a child's capabilities. Doctors determine CP by observing a child's movement, muscle coordination and tone. They might refer a child to specialists like neurologists, orthopedists for children and physiatrists who will assist in managing symptoms and improving quality of life.

Cerebral palsy affects everyone differently. It can be mild having a minimal impact on a child's function, or severe and cause impairments throughout the body. The signs include a floppy (floppy neck) head as well as stiff or uncontrolled muscles and walking difficulties, or having trouble with speech and other functions. If cerebral palsy only affects the child's body, it is referred to as hemiplegia. If it affects both sides, it is referred to as diplegia. In severe cases, CP can lead to a locked-in (spastic) condition that is characterized by muscle spasticity, which restricts the movement of a person and can lead to problems with speech and Vimeo eating.

Medical mistakes in childbirth are a common cause of CP. Midwives, doctors, and nurses should be aware when delivering babies because brain damage can have serious consequences. If a medical error causes oxygen deprivation or other brain injury that causes cerebral palsy, the physician could be held accountable for malpractice. This includes negligence when scheduling or performing a C-section urgently or failing to monitor and increase the intensity of labor.

Symptoms

If your child suffers from cerebral palsy, he or is likely to experience several physical symptoms. The symptoms can include stiff or tight muscles as well as a limp, uncontrolled movement, and issues with balance and posture. Other problems can include intellectual disability, speech delays and vision and hearing issues.

Cerebral palsy symptoms are triggered by a degeneration of the brain, usually in early childhood or infants. A delay in achieving milestones such as sitting up, crawling or walking is a common symptom of CP. Children with CP are also more likely to have trouble swallowing and might need feeding tubes.

Several factors can contribute to the development of a brain injury that causes CP or CP-related conditions, including infections such as rubella, cytomegalovirus or toxoplasmosis in the womb and high blood pressure in pregnancy and genetic predisposition. Asphyxia (a serious lack of oxygen) during labor or delivery is the most common cause of CP.

Symptoms may range from mild to severe, depending on the kind of. The most prevalent type of cerebral palsy is spastic cerebral palsy, which is characterised by stiff muscles. Dyskinetic cerebral palsy attorney palsy (also known as athetoid, choreoathetoid, choreoathetoid), is characterized by slow and uncontrolled writhing of the legs, arms, and the body. Other types of CP could include ataxic cerebral palsy that has an unstable motion, or paraplegic cerebral palsy where the arms and legs are affected.

Treatment

Though the symptoms of cerebral palsy can differ, most sufferers of the condition experience stiffness and loss in muscle control. They may also have issues with balance and coordination. The type of issues they suffer from depend on the region of the brain that was injured as well as its degree of the injury.

Many people suffering from CP need special physical therapy to increase their mobility, muscle tone, and stretch their joints and muscles. It can also ease the pain and prevent contracture. It could involve exercises, special braces or other treatments.

CP is characterised by musculoskeletal conditions that include hip dysplasia and patella alta. Scoliosis and cervical stenosis can also be seen. These conditions can cause significant mobility issues which can reduce the life expectancy of patients.

Other treatments include speech and language therapies for children who cannot communicate effectively. This can help children discover new ways of communicating and may include sign language, a communication board, or voice synthesizers.

These medications can be used to decrease the abnormal movement, reduce pain, and control seizures. These medications can be taken by mouth or directly into the affected muscles, or the fluid surrounding your spinal cord.

Compensation

A successful claim for cerebral palsy could result in compensation for your child to pay for special care, equipment and treatment. The compensation will be based on the physical and mental effects of your child's condition as well as any losses or expenses you may have incurred. These could include loss of earnings because you have had to leave work in order to take care of your child, house modifications and transport costs to get your child to and from appointments.

Your lawyer may hire an expert in disability care according to the degree of the injury to your child. This specialist will draft an "life care plan" that will outline their needs from the moment of diagnosis until they become adults. This can help calculate an exact compensation amount. It usually takes the form of a lump-sum and regular annual payments, which could be indexed to keep pace with the rate of inflation.

It is important to know that the compensation awarded for a successful legal case is not a windfall. It is a recognition that injustice has occurred, all because medical professionals didn't fulfill their duty of providing care during labor, pregnancy and delivery.
